web-dev-qa-db-ja.com

Cordova:Androidを5.1.1 Nexus 5にアップグレードした後、apkをインストールできません

5.1.1にアップグレードした後、nexus 5でapkを実行できません

Cordovaの使用:5.0.0デバイス:Nexus 5マシン:MAC

BUILD SUCCESSFUL

Total time: 8.432 secs
Built the following apk(s):
    /Applications/XAMPP/xamppfiles/htdocs/Android/kaljacobs/platforms/Android/build/outputs/apk/Android-debug.apk
Using apk: /Applications/XAMPP/xamppfiles/htdocs/Android/kaljacobs/platforms/Android/build/outputs/apk/Android-debug.apk
Installing app on device...

/Applications/XAMPP/xamppfiles/htdocs/Android/kaljacobs/platforms/Android/cordova/node_modules/q/q.js:126
                    throw e;
                          ^
ERROR: Failed to launch application on device: ERROR: Failed to install apk to device:  pkg: /data/local/tmp/Android-debug.apk
Failure [INSTALL_FAILED_UPDATE_INCOMPATIBLE]

ERROR running one or more of the platforms: Error: /Applications/XAMPP/xamppfiles/htdocs/Android/kaljacobs/platforms/Android/cordova/run: Command failed with exit code 8
You may not have the required environment or OS to run this project
29
Jijesh

アプリが別の署名でデバイスにインストールされているため、この問題があると思います。

CordovaでAndroidを実行すると、アプリはデバッグ署名でインストールされ、ターゲットSDKを変更したときやAndroidをアップグレードしたときにその署名が変更された可能性があります。

INSTALL_FAILED_UPDATE_INCOMPATIBLEエラーが発生した場合の修正は、最初にアプリをアンインストールしてから、起動時に問題が発生しないようにすることですcordova run Android

84
QuickFix

NEXUS 5.forについては、設定>>アプリ>>検索アプリケーションに移動してください。

enter image description here

enter image description hereenter image description here

よくやった..

4
sawpyae